Blockers (Ralph -- the MD5 issue is missing from this list -- Hmmm)
VIVO-1497 - Overview can not be manually edited IN REVIEW
Some assertions were (accidentally?) removed in the Ontology restructuring, and some functionality was lost.
Trying to decide the best way to handle this -- restore the assertions that we know are needed? Or restore all assertions that were removed?
VIVO-1483 - VIVO hangs on startup after upgrading using jena3tools IN REVIEW
Need more people to test this. Currently, only Mike is seeing a problem with this fix. If others see the problem also, it may make it easier to isolate. Ralph will test with a populated database. Others are welcome.
Andrew will try to reproduce. Don may try also.
